The growing threat of cyberattacks on healthcare facilities has become an urgent concern, as outlined in a recent resource released by the Department of Health and Human Services (HHS) in 2026. These breaches not only disrupt the integrity of patient care but also compromise operational continuity within healthcare organizations. The challenge for these institutions lies in discerning which identity signals necessitate immediate action, particularly when access to critical care delivery systems is at stake.

In an environment characterized by a multitude of risks, it becomes vital for healthcare professionals and cybersecurity experts alike to develop an effective strategy to prioritize these risks. Without the appropriate context, there is a danger that critical risks may be overshadowed by routine activities, diverting crucial analyst attention away from potential threats.

One significant opportunity for improvement discussed during a recent session focuses on how to leverage identity context in order to enhance risk prioritization. By harnessing the nuances of identity signals, organizations can adopt a more focused approach to identifying which threats pose the greatest risk to patient-critical systems. This session provided insights into how a well-defined identity context can sharpen prioritization processes, enabling healthcare organizations to react quickly and efficiently without disrupting clinical workflows.

Several key takeaways emerged from this session that are essential for understanding the complexities of identity risk management in healthcare settings:

1. **Prioritizing Identity Risk**: It is crucial for organizations to learn how to prioritize identity risks based on their potential impact on patient-critical systems. Such an approach not only safeguards sensitive patient data but also ensures that healthcare providers can continue their vital work without interruptions due to security breaches.

2. **Recognizing Missing Identity Context**: Identifying gaps in identity context is essential for uncovering high-risk activity during investigations. Often, the lack of contextual information can obscure significant threats, making it difficult for analysts to distinguish between routine actions and genuine security threats.

3. **Accelerating Response Decisions**: Utilizing identity context serves as an effective means to hasten response decisions during security incidents. This acceleration can be particularly beneficial in clinical settings where time-sensitive interventions can mean the difference between life and death. By streamlining decision-making processes, healthcare organizations can manage security incidents more effectively without paralyzing their clinical operations.

4. **Feeding Findings Back into Identity and Access Management (IAM)**: An essential component of improving security measures lies in the continual improvement loop created by feeding investigation findings back into IAM systems. This feedback mechanism helps organizations refine their security strategies, thereby reducing the likelihood of repeat attack paths that exploit previously identified vulnerabilities.
